当前位置:首页 > 行业动态 > 正文

cdn专用证书

CDN专用证书是用于内容分发网络( CDN)的数字证书,确保数据传输加密与安全,提升用户访问速度与信任度。

1、定义与作用

定义:CDN专用证书是专门为内容分发网络(CDN)服务而设置的数字证书,它遵循SSL/TLS协议,用于在CDN边缘节点与客户端之间建立加密连接,确保数据在传输过程中的安全性和完整性。

作用

加密传输:对在CDN网络中传输的数据进行加密,防止数据被窃取或改动,保护用户隐私和敏感信息。

身份验证:验证CDN服务器的身份,确保客户端与合法的CDN服务器进行通信,防止中间人攻击。

提升信任度:使用户能够通过浏览器的安全提示(如绿色地址栏)识别网站的真实性,增强用户对网站的信任。

加速分发:结合CDN的缓存和分发功能,更快地将内容传输给用户,提高网站的访问速度和性能。

2、工作原理

证书申请与颁发:CDN服务提供商向权威证书颁发机构(CA)申请数字证书,需要提交相关的组织信息和域名验证等材料,CA机构对申请进行审核后,为CDN服务提供商颁发包含公钥和其他信息的数字证书。

密钥交换:当客户端与CDN边缘节点建立连接时,CDN边缘节点会向客户端发送自己的数字证书,其中包含公钥,客户端使用CA的公钥对证书进行验证,如果验证通过,双方就会使用该公钥进行加密通信。

数据加密与传输:在数据传输过程中,发送方使用接收方的公钥对数据进行加密,接收方使用自己的私钥进行解密,确保数据在传输过程中的保密性和完整性。

3、申请流程

选择CDN提供商:根据需求选择合适的CDN服务提供商,不同的提供商可能有不同的证书服务和支持。

准备资料:通常需要提供企业的相关信息,如营业执照、组织机构代码证等,以及域名的所有权证明。

生成密钥对:使用CDN提供商提供的工具或自己的工具生成密钥对,包括公钥和私钥,私钥需要妥善保管,不能泄露。

提交申请:将准备好的资料和生成的密钥对提交给CDN提供商或证书颁发机构,申请数字证书。

验证域名所有权:证书颁发机构会对域名的所有权进行验证,通常会通过电子邮件、DNS记录等方式进行验证。

审核与颁发:审核通过后,证书颁发机构会颁发数字证书给CDN提供商或申请人。

配置证书:将颁发的证书配置到CDN系统中,使其生效。

4、证书类型

DV证书(域名验证型)

特点:只验证域名的所有权,申请流程简单、快速,价格相对较低。

适用场景:适用于个人网站、博客等对安全性要求相对较低的场景。

OV证书(组织验证型)

特点:除了验证域名所有权外,还会验证企业或组织的真实身份,具有较高的可信度。

适用场景:适用于企业官网、电子商务网站等需要较高可信度的场景。

EV证书(扩展验证型)

特点:提供最高级别的验证,包括对企业或组织的严格身份验证和域名所有权验证,浏览器地址栏会显示绿色企业名称,具有最高的可信度和安全性。

适用场景:适用于金融机构、在线支付平台等对安全性要求极高的场景。

5、优势与挑战

优势

提高安全性:采用HTTPS协议,对数据进行加密传输,防止数据泄露和改动,保护用户隐私和安全。

提升用户体验:浏览器会对使用HTTPS的网站给予更高的信任度,显示安全提示,提升用户体验。

加快网站速度:CDN与HTTPS的结合,可以加快网站的加载速度,提高网站的性能。

SEO优化:搜索引擎对HTTPS网站给予更高的排名权重,有助于提高网站的搜索排名。

挑战

成本问题:购买和安装SSL证书需要一定的费用,尤其是EV证书价格较高。

技术复杂性:配置和管理SSL证书需要一定的技术知识和经验,对于一些小型网站来说可能会有一定的难度。

性能影响:SSL加密和解密过程会消耗一定的服务器资源,可能会对网站的性能产生一定的影响。

6、注意事项

证书有效期:注意证书的有效期,及时续费和更新证书,避免证书过期导致网站无法正常访问。

证书兼容性:确保证书与各种浏览器和设备的兼容性,以便用户能够正常访问网站。

私钥安全:妥善保管私钥,不要泄露给他人,否则可能会导致证书失效和安全问题。

证书链完整:确保证书链的完整性,包括中间证书和根证书,否则可能会导致浏览器不信任证书。

CDN专用证书是保障网络安全的重要工具之一,其重要性体现在多个方面,随着互联网的发展和普及,网络安全问题日益突出,CDN专用证书的应用也越来越广泛,随着技术的不断进步和创新,CDN专用证书将会发挥更加重要的作用,为互联网的安全和稳定做出更大的贡献。

相关问答

1、问:为什么需要CDN专用证书?

答:CDN专用证书是为了在CDN环境下实现HTTPS加密传输,保障数据安全和用户隐私,由于CDN涉及多个边缘节点和大量数据传输,使用专用证书可以确保每个节点与客户端之间的通信都是加密的,防止数据被窃取或改动,CDN专用证书还可以提升用户对网站的信任度,因为HTTPS是公认的安全协议,有助于增加用户粘性和满意度。

2、问:如何判断一个CDN专用证书是否有效?

答:判断一个CDN专用证书是否有效可以从以下几个方面入手:检查证书是否由受信任的权威证书颁发机构(CA)颁发;确认证书是否在有效期内;查看证书是否与要访问的域名匹配;验证证书链是否完整,包括中间证书和根证书,还可以使用浏览器的开发者工具或在线SSL检查工具来检查证书的有效性和安全性。